Transaction 76a54860556527bfb3c53fd483a67a4324390be120bf618b176796795da05974
1 Input
1 Output
-
76a54860556527bfb3c53fd483a67a4324390be120bf618b176796795da05974:0
- value
- 77796
- script pubkey
- OP_0 OP_PUSHBYTES_20 b1eebdfc73602a60dfebdfbdbee9bf3b38d7cb4a
- address
- bc1qk8htmlrnvq4xphltm77ma6dl8vud0j62cvxkt8